What To Know About Updates To Nevada's Online Privacy Law

By David Stauss, Bob Bowman and Ephraim Hintz (May 30, 2019, 3:41 PM EDT) -- The Nevada Legislature has been considering legislation[1] to amend Nevada's existing online privacy notice statutes, NRS 603A.300 to .360.[2] On May 23, 2019, the Nevada Assembly unanimously passed that legislation. The Senate previously passed it in April. The legislation is now headed to the governor's office for signature....
